The Chief of Police heads the Tombstone Marshals Office. Other Tombstone Marshals Office’s administration members include Captain and Executive Secretary. The other Tombstone Marshals Office’s staff members include: investigators, police officers, sergeants, an animal control officer, and supporting staff.

The Tombstone Marshals Office is located at 315 East Fremont Street, Tombstone, Arizona, 85638. Tombstone Marshals Office includes an upgraded 4448 square feet of the old facility and 6320 square feet of a brand new one.

The previous Tombstone Marshals Office’s building is now investigators’ offices and storage area for evidence.

Qualifications to Be a Police Officer at Tombstone

  1. You must be a United States of America citizen
  2. 21 years or above when graduating from the Academy
  3. If you want to be a Tombstone Police Officer you must have attained a GED or a high school diploma
  4. If you want to be a Tombstone Police Officer you must not have a felony history
  5. Must have a valid driver’s license in Arizona
  6. If you want to be a Tombstone Police Officer you will also have to pass the following tests:
  • Physical
  • Written exam with a minimum score of 75%
  • Medical
  • Psychological
  • Drug
  • Polygraph

The Arizona will also run a background check on you to verify the information you have provided.
